Skip to content

Conversation

@Athemis
Copy link
Contributor

@Athemis Athemis commented Dec 16, 2025

What this PR does / why we need it:

This PR sets an environment variable for the Solr docker container, increasing jetty response header size from the default value of 8192 to 102400 as recommended in the installation guide. This prevents errors when importing larger metadata blocks.

Which issue(s) this PR closes:

Special notes for your reviewer:

Suggestions on how to test this:

  1. Deploy Dataverse using docker using compose files from current develop branch or 6.8
  2. Import a large metadata block
  3. Observe error as described in Solr container in docker deployment uses too small default value for jetty response header size #12047
  4. Recreate containers with the environment variable set/this PR applied
  5. No error should be thrown.

Does this PR introduce a user interface change? If mockups are available, please link/include them here:

no

Is there a release notes update needed for this change?:

Additional documentation:

Increase request header size from 8192 to 10240 to match manual Solr installation instructions.
Prevents errors when importing larger metadata blocks.
@pdurbin pdurbin added Component: Containers Anything related to cloudy Dataverse, shipped in containers. Size: 3 A percentage of a sprint. 2.1 hours. labels Dec 16, 2025
@pdurbin pdurbin moved this to Ready for Triage in IQSS Dataverse Project Dec 16, 2025
@scolapasta scolapasta moved this from Ready for Triage to Ready for Review ⏩ in IQSS Dataverse Project Dec 16, 2025
@cmbz cmbz added FY26 Sprint 12 FY26 Sprint 12 (2025-12-03 - 2025-12-17) FY26 Sprint 13 FY26 Sprint 13 (2025-12-17 - 2025-12-31) labels Dec 17, 2025
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

Component: Containers Anything related to cloudy Dataverse, shipped in containers. FY26 Sprint 12 FY26 Sprint 12 (2025-12-03 - 2025-12-17) FY26 Sprint 13 FY26 Sprint 13 (2025-12-17 - 2025-12-31) Size: 3 A percentage of a sprint. 2.1 hours.

Projects

Status: Ready for Review ⏩

Development

Successfully merging this pull request may close these issues.

Solr container in docker deployment uses too small default value for jetty response header size

3 participants